Zara Bukhari is the News Editor for her school’s publication, the Three Penny Press, at Bellaire High School in Bellaire, Texas.

“I fight for student press rights because stories shape change. Without students’ voices, the truth goes untold. Every student deserves the right to report freely without the fear of censorship.”

What I Do

As the Legislative Officer of New Voices Texas, my priority is to focus on building and strengthening relationships with legislators and policymakers during this non-legislative year. While no legislation will be introduced this year, I will work towards ensuring success next year. I plan on connecting with returning legislators, identifying potential allies in the Texas House and Senate, and maintaining regular communication with them daily.

I will measure success as an officer by working towards expanding our outreach beyond legislators, but to advocacy organizations as well, to help build allies statewide. By the end of the school year, I hope that New Voices Texas will be in a stronger position with legislative and advocacy allies so that next year, our team will have a better chance at success.
